Tetonia, ID vs Phoenix, AZ

Side-by-side comparison of monthly climate normals (NOAA 1991-2020).

Tetonia is cooler than Phoenix (42.2°F vs 72.5°F annual avg) and wetter than it (19.4 in vs 8.9 in per year). Tetonia has a Warm-summer humid continental climate; Phoenix a Desert (hot) climate.

Month-by-month comparison

Month Tetonia Phoenix
High Low Precip High Low Precip
January 32.8°F 9.3°F 1.95 in 65.4°F 44.1°F 1.17 in
February 36.0°F 12.3°F 1.07 in 68.1°F 46.1°F 1.21 in
March 44.3°F 20.3°F 1.37 in 75.0°F 50.9°F 1.09 in
April 53.9°F 27.5°F 1.90 in 82.5°F 56.6°F 0.35 in
May 64.6°F 35.2°F 2.30 in 91.5°F 64.7°F 0.19 in
June 73.2°F 41.2°F 1.97 in 101.5°F 72.7°F 0.03 in
July 82.9°F 47.5°F 1.06 in 104.0°F 80.8°F 0.81 in
August 81.8°F 45.6°F 1.23 in 102.5°F 80.5°F 0.96 in
September 72.7°F 38.2°F 1.47 in 97.5°F 74.7°F 0.71 in
October 58.1°F 28.7°F 1.77 in 86.3°F 62.7°F 0.67 in
November 43.7°F 19.0°F 1.52 in 74.0°F 50.8°F 0.90 in
December 32.8°F 10.5°F 1.74 in 63.9°F 42.7°F 0.81 in
